[LE BRUN, PIERRE.] Histoire Critique des Pratiques Supertitieuses, qui ont séduit les Peuples, & embarassé les Sçavans. Volume 2 (of 2). Etched frontispiece after Sébastien Le Clerc; 8 etched text illustrations. [64], 308 pages. 12mo, contemporary calf gilt, cover fore edges partly worn through; early signature on title, light dampstaining in blank upper margins toward end. Rouen: Guillaume Behourt, 1702

Additional Details

Second volume of Le Brun's critical survey of superstitions, devoted almost entirely to a sceptical examination of powers attributed to the divining rod. The first volume was published the year before.
